Made with fresh cubes of blue marlin in a zesty lime, red onion, and red chillies, this Blue Marlin Ceviche delivers a refreshing burst of oceanic sweetness with a clean, tangy finish that leaves you craving more.
INGREDIENTS:
- 1 kilogram of Blue Marlin
- ½ cup Apple Cider Vinegar ( ¼ cup for washing the fish & ¼ cup for marinating )
- 1 cup Greek Yogurt
- Zest of 2 Limes
- Juice of 2 Limes
- 4 cloves Garlic, chopped
- 2 medium Red Onions, sliced
- ¼ cup Coriander, chopped
- 4 tbsp Ginger, chopped
- 2 pieces Red Chilies
- Salt & Pepper, to taste
PROCEDURE:
- Put the fish on ice as soon as you reach home from the market. Set it aside.
- Remove the bloodline of the fish.
- Cut the fish into large and even chunks so they will get marinated evenly.
- Marinate the blue marlin by washing the fish with apple cider vinegar for 3 minutes. Drain the vinegar.
- Using a clean bowl, put the fish and add the remaining apple cider vinegar. Mix it well and marinate it for 7-10 minutes.
- In another bowl, add the Greek yogurt, lime zest, lime juice, chopped garlic, red onions, coriander, lots of ginger and red chili. Give a good stir.
- Drain the vinegar from the fish.
- Add the blue marlin to the yogurt mixture. Season it with salt and pepper. Stir it well.
- Transfer the ceviche to a serving dish and garnish it with red chili, chopped onions, and coriander.
- Ready to serve.
